Peripheral Vision: Irrational Revelation and Mutual Humiliation

This is an ambitious two disc set featuring the core team of tenor saxist Trevor Hogg, guitarist Don Scott, Michael Herring on bass with drummer Nick Fraser along with guests Michael Davidson/vib, Craig Harley/key, Jean Martin/org-synth and Chris Pruden/synth. The two discs are divided into “Irrational Revelation” and “Mutual Humiliation”, thus explaining the album title.

The centerpiece for IR is a “Reconciliation Suite” that includes brooding overtures by Hogg, eventually climaxing into an aggressive King Crimsonish synthesis of sound and carnage. Monkish angles take place on “Brooklyn’s Bearded” and the team bops well to “Hanging In, Hanging On, Hanging Out”. On the MH disc, angular post bop pieces are featured on “Title Crisis” and a rich cadence by vibes and drums are  produced on “S N A Kee SSS”. Scott’s guitar is clever on “N12” and dark on the reflective “National Humiliation Society”. A shadow of melancholy hovers over the entire two disc set, making one wish for a few gleams of light to shine through.
